1944–45 in Swedish football

Association football-related events in Sweden during the 1944–1945 season

1944–45 in Swedish football

Association football-related events in Sweden during the 1944–1945 season

The 1944–45 season in Swedish football, starting August 1944 and ending July 1945:

Honours

Official titles

TitleTeamReason
Swedish Champions 1944–45IFK NorrköpingWinners of Allsvenskan
Swedish Cup Champions 1944Malmö FFWinners of Svenska Cupen

Competitions

LevelCompetitionTeam
1st levelAllsvenskan 1944–45IFK Norrköping
2nd levelDivision 2 Norra 1944–45Djurgårdens IF
Division 2 Östra 1944–45Åtvidabergs FF
Division 2 Västra 1944–45Tidaholms GIF
Division 2 Södra 1944–45Jönköpings Södra IF
CupSvenska Cupen 1944Malmö FF

Promotions, relegations and qualifications

Promotions

Promoted fromPromoted toTeamReason
Division 2 Norra 1944–45Allsvenskan 1945–46Djurgårdens IFWinners of promotion play-off
Division 2 Södra 1944–45Landskrona BoISWinners of promotion play-off
Division 3 1944–45Division 2 Norra 1945–46Långshyttans AIKWinners of promotion play-off
Västerås IKWinners of promotion play-off
Division 3 1944–45Division 2 Östra 1945–46BK DerbyWinners of promotion play-off
Hagalunds ISWinners of promotion play-off
Division 3 1944–45Division 2 Västra 1945–46Deje IKWinners of promotion play-off
Göteborgs FFWinners of promotion play-off
Division 3 1944–45Division 2 Södra 1945–46Kalmar AIKWinners of promotion play-off
Malmö BIWinners of promotion play-off

League transfers

Transferred fromTransferred toTeamReason
Division 2 Östra 1944–45Division 2 Norra 1945–46IFK VästeråsGeographical composition
Division 2 Norra 1944–45Division 2 Östra 1945–46Reymersholms IKGeographical composition

Relegations

Relegated fromRelegated toTeamReason
Allsvenskan 1944–45Division 2 Norra 1945–46Lundvika FfI11th team
Division 2 Södra 1945–46Landskrona BoIS12th team
Division 2 Norra 1944–45Division 3 1945–46Hallstahammars SK9th team
Gefle IF10th team
Division 2 Östra 1944–45Division 3 1945–46IF Verdandi9th team
Nyköpings AIK10th team
Division 2 Västra 1944–45Division 3 1945–46IFK Trollhättan9th team
Skogens IF10th team
Division 2 Södra 1944–45Division 3 1945–46Bromölla IF9th team
Höganäs BK10th team
